Rekeying

A locksmith can rekey locks in order to make them work only with a brand new key. This can be done swiftly and easily, and www.elsycrays.top (https://www.elsycrays.top/5tr9-g9u5-9d8jkg4-I7Scl-j0an0d-4459/) is a great method to ensure that your home is safe. Businesses looking to protect their inventory can also benefit from this method. Rekeying takes only a few seconds and is more affordable than changing the lock.

Rekeying services are offered by many different businesses. The price can differ based on the amount of effort required to change the lock's key. For instance locksmiths may have to take the lock cylinder off and replace it with a new one. They might also need to replace the pins and springs inside the lock cylinder.

Residential and commercial clients can benefit from rekeying. Rekeying is typically done following moving to a new residence or after losing keys. Transponder Keys

In the past, car thieves employed different methods to steal vehicles. Modern technology has made this more difficult. One of the biggest advances is transponder keys. These are not only more secure, they make it virtually impossible for thieves to wire your vehicle.

Transponder chips are in your car keys. They transmit an audio signal to the immobilizer system of your vehicle. When the immobilizer receives this signal, it will check to see if the code is correct. If the code is correct, it will disable the immobilizer, allowing your vehicle to begin. If the chip isn't programmed correctly it will block your car from starting, even when you have a functioning key.

Transponder keys are standard on most newer vehicles. However, some older cars still use non-transponder keys. You can determine whether your car has transponder keys by looking at the end of your key, or by visiting a dealer to find out.

If you have a car with a transponder, then you will require a professional locksmith or dealer to get a replacement key made for it. This is because the key will require a special programming device that only a few locksmiths have access to. The dealership will also charge a fee to provide this service.

Broken Key Removal

If a key is broken inside the lock, it may be a total disaster. There are however a number of options you can test before calling a locksmith.

Verify the alignment of the cylinder first. You will often find broken keys out when the cylinder is either locked or unlocked, but when it's somewhere in between, the key will be stuck forever. There is a tiny slot on the back that is perfect to insert a pin, paper clip or similar objects. If you have one of these on hand, try inserting it into the slot, then pushing out the broken part.

Another option is to lubricate the area. Spray WD-40 or a similar lubricant that penetrates into the lock to assist in helping the broken piece slide out. Make sure you have a rag handy to clean up any spills. Be careful to not to push the damaged part further into the lock.

If the key is sticking out a little bit from the lock, you can try to grasp it with the help of needle-nose pliers or tweezers. This might be enough in some cases to remove the broken piece. If not, you might require an alternative tool.

A clip made of metal is ideal in this scenario, as it is light and flexible. It can be inserted into the lock to grasp the broken piece of the key. You can also try a small jigsaw blade. This is most likely to work in the event that the serrations are placed slightly downwards, so that they can hook onto the broken key and pull it out.

If none of these solutions work, call a locksmith. They can quickly take out the broken key to minimize damage and keep you from having to replace the entire lock. If you need the service urgently you can contact an emergency locksmith near your car to perform the task at your location.
